You’re Invited - 3rd VicPD Patrol Watch Commander’s Open House

September 27, 2018 Janney Claire Alexi
image002.jpg

Victoria, BC -  In our 2017 Community Survey, we heard from you that “our best defence against crime is [a] strong community and communication.”  In an effort to build on our strong community and further open lines of communication throughout 2018, our Patrol Division’s Watch Commanders are hosting members of the public for an open house. The first of these events happened at our VicPD Headquarters in Victoria and the second was hosted in Esquimalt. The Watch Commander’s Open House returns to Victoria on Thursday, September 27th, from 7:00 p.m. to 8:30pm, in our Hall of Honour at our 850 Caledonia Avenue headquarters.

The Watch Commander is the Staff Sergeant who oversees a Patrol Watch and is the person who is most immediately responsible to keep Victoria and Esquimalt safe.

Our Watch Commander’s Open House is an informal, friendly, drop-in style event. Drop by and grab a coffee and chat with our Watch Commander and other front-line staff about current issues, or to find out how a Patrol shift responds to your calls, or learn what you should know when calling either 911 or our non-emergency line. This Watch Commander’s Open House is hosted in our publicly accessible Hall of Honour (just off our lobby), so no ID is required.

Where: VicPD Hall of Honour – 850 Caledonia Avenue, Victoria B.C.

When: Thursday, September 27th 2018 from 7:00 p.m. to 8:30 p.m.  Feel free to drop in at any time during this 90-minute session. There is no check in or RSVP required for the event. Just come and chat!
